Bill Lowe
Director of Football Officiating
MIAA (1990-2007)

Bill Lowe was dedicated to contributing to athletics through officiating for nearly 40 years. A long time high school official, Bill officiated basketball and football games in the MIAA for more than 18 years.

In addition, he officiated football and basketball at the Division I level for many years, working in the Missouri Valley Conference, the Mid-Continent Conference and the Big Eight Conference. Prior to joining the MIAA administrative staff, Bill served as supervisor of basketball officials for the NAIA District 16 and for over a decade he was an interpreter of basketball rules for the Missouri High School Activities association.

Bill Lowe became Director of Football Officiating for the MIAA in 1990 and he served with distinction in that capacity until 2007. Under his leadership, the MIAA officiating program grew in quality and stature, with many MIAA crews being selected to work numerous post-season NCAA contests and a number of MIAA official’s moving to the ranks of Division I.
